19 lines
389 B
JavaScript
19 lines
389 B
JavaScript
import { createPost, votePost } from '../posts';
|
|
|
|
async function createPostApi(req, res) {
|
|
const post = await createPost(req.body, req.params.shelfId, req.user);
|
|
|
|
res.send(post);
|
|
}
|
|
|
|
async function votePostApi(req, res) {
|
|
const votes = await votePost(req.params.postId, req.body.value, req.user);
|
|
|
|
res.send(votes);
|
|
}
|
|
|
|
export {
|
|
createPostApi as createPost,
|
|
votePostApi as votePost,
|
|
};
|